Students who wish to pursue MCA from colleges in Mysore, should glance at the table given below for some information and statistics.

Particulars

Details

No. of MCA Colleges in Mysore

18 colleges

Annual Fees

Less than INR 1 Lakh: 1 college

INR 1-2 Lakh: 7 colleges

INR 2-3 Lakh: 1 college

INR 3-5 Lakh: 1 college

Top  MCA Colleges in Mysore

Sri Jayachamarajendra College of Engineering, University of Mysore, JSS Science and Technology University, Maharaja Institute of Technology, etc.

Top MCA Specializations

Cybersecurity, Artificial Intelligence & Machine Learning, etc.

Accepted Entrance Exams

Merit-Based or Karnataka PGCET, KCET, KMAT, etc.

Students who attend RIE Mysore must take the M.Ed exam through its syllabus that comprises 14 core papers combined with 2 elective papers and a required dissertation. The M.Ed exam at RIE Mysore consists of 14 essential papers delivering content about Perspectives in Education, Educational Psychology, Educational Sociology and Curriculum and Instruction as well as others. Through elective papers students can select from three specialisation options including Educational Technology along with Environmental Education and Guidance and Counselling.
